Database Avaibility (Ketersedian database)

Apa itu Database Avaibility (Ketersedian database) ??
Data Availability merupakan ketersediaan data pada database yang diakses semua user dan dapat diperoleh setiap saat ketika dibutuhkan. Data Availability dimaksudkan sebagai suatu kesiapan data dimana ketika user membutuhkan data tersebut maka data tersebut merespon secara langsung.
Kondisi di mana sumber daya yang diberikan dapat diakses oleh konsumennya.



Lalu apa manfaat dari Database Avaibility ?

  1. Dapat diakses dari jarak jauh
  2. Data tersedia pada saat dibutuhkan
  3. Kemampuan menangani crash / failure agar service tetap berjalan
  4. Pemindahan / penghapusan data yang sudah tidak diperlukan agar menghemat tempat penyimpanan data
Didalam Database Avaibility  ada beberapa komponen yang perlu diperhatikan demi kelangsungan Database Avaibility itu sendiri 
  1. Menegeability : kemampuan untuk membuar dan memelihara lingkungan yang efektif yang memberikan layanan kepada pengguna.
  2. Recoverabiality : yakni kemampuan untuk membagun kembali layanan dalam hal kegagalan atau kesalahan komponen.
  3. Realiability : Database mampu memberikan pelayanan pada tingkat tertentu untuk jangka waktu lain 
  4. Serviceability : kemampuan untuk menentukan adanya masalah pemeriksaan secara menyeluruh dan memperbaiki masalah itu sendiri
Ada beberapa hal yang mempengaruhi kinerja dari Database Avaibility, yakni :
  1. Bentuk Relasi tabel data
  2. Hak akses user
  3. Tersedia bandwidth antara perangkat dan koneksi jaringan media
  4. Mekanisme untuk ketersediaan tinggi ,keamanan data dan aksesibilitas
  5. Prioritas dan jenis data yang akan dibuat
  6. Jenis file system
  7. Jenis penyimpanan / pengambilan perangkat atau media termasuk hardware dan software
  8. Service Level Perjanjian antara entitas yang bertanggung jawab dan dipengaruhi
  9. Disaster Recovery 
Database avaibility sama seperti database lainya yakni memiliki masalah 
apa saja masalah yang biasa terjadi dalam Database avaibility :
  1. Kehilangan pusat data
  2. Masalah dalam jaringan
  3. Hilangnya perangkat keras dari server
  4. OS rusak
  5. Software DBMS rusak
  6. Aplikasi bermasalah
Demikian sedikit pengantar mengenai Database avaibility,
Semoga bermanfaat


                Komentar